Cottage food products are limited to low risk baked goods, jams, jellies, preserves. These must be produced in a home kitchen that meets certain criteria:
This means a single-family home or a designated area within a rental unit where a single person or family lives.
The kitchen must be used by the residents of a home for everyday meal preparation.
You can only use standard household equipment or commercial grade appliances that are within the processing area.
